工作内容:负责公司自动化项目的软件开发、测试和维护,包括但不限于:- 根据业务需求,负责软件系统的设计和开发,包括功能模块、性能模块等;- 负责软件系统的测试和调试,确保软件系统的质量和稳定性;- 负责软件系统的部署和升级,并对系统进行维护和优化;- 参与项目需求讨论和设计评审,提供技术建议;- 协助项目经理完成项目计划,并跟进项目进度;- 围绕项目出差;主要职责:- 具有3年以上的工作经验,有工业自动化软件工程师工作经验优先- 本科以上学历,计算机相关专业;- 有仓储WMS/WCS系统开发、实施工作经验;- 熟悉redis,RabitMQ等第三方组件;- 熟练使用Winform、WPF、web等.Net用户界面框架,精通面向对象的设计和设计模式(MVVM,MVC,MVP等);- 熟悉.Net Core3.1以上的版本- 熟练微服务架构;- 精通主流关系型数据库(如SQL SERVER、MySQL、Oracle等)的管理与优化,至少熟悉其中2种数据库;- 精通IO、多线程、集合等基础框架,深入理解.net核心原理;精通分布式、缓存、消息等机制;有良好的编码规范;- 熟悉串口、TCP、UDP通讯;- 熟悉Modbus通讯协议及OPC UA规范者优先;- 具备良好的沟通能力和团队合作精神,能够与团队成员有效沟通,协助完成项目工作。